<p>Secret Features to Consider When Purchasing</p>

<hr>

<p>Modern running makers come geared up with an impressive selection of features, though not all show equally valuable for every single user. Motor power, measured in horse power (HP) or constant horse power (CHP), represents one of the most critical requirements. A device with a minimum of 2.0 to 2.5 CHP usually is enough for walking and light jogging, while severe runners should try to find models using 3.0 CHP or higher to accommodate faster speeds and sustained usage without pressure.</p>

<p>Running surface measurements are worthy of cautious attention, as cramped belt areas can interrupt natural gait patterns and increase injury danger. A belt measuring a minimum of 45 centimetres in width and 130 centimetres in length normally accommodates most users comfortably, though taller individuals or those with long strides may need dimensions going beyond 50 by 150 centimetres.</p>

<p>Cushioning systems vary considerably in between producers and price points. Quality running machines include shock absorption innovation that reduces effect on joints by approximately 30 percent compared to running on concrete surface areas. This function shows particularly crucial for heavier users, those with pre-existing joint conditions, and anybody preparation high-volume training.</p>

<p>Upkeep and Care for Longevity</p>

<hr>

<p>A running device represents a significant financial investment, and appropriate upkeep extends both its functional life-span and the security of its users. Regular maintenance jobs fall into 2 classifications: cleansing and mechanical care.</p>

<p>Dust, sweat, and particles accumulate on and beneath running belts, potentially affecting efficiency and increasing wear on moving parts. Users must wipe down the console, handrails, and exposed surfaces after each usage, while weekly attention to the belt underside and deck location assists avoid bothersome buildup. Most manufacturers suggest specialised belt lubricant applications every three to six months, depending upon use frequency.</p>

<p>Belt tension and alignment need routine checking, especially throughout the first months of ownership when extending happens naturally. The majority of manual modification mechanisms permit users to tighten belts as needed, though consistent issues might indicate more major issues requiring professional service. Listening for uncommon sounds and observing belt behaviour during operation assists determine developing problems before they escalate.</p>

<p>Selecting the Right Treadmill for Your Needs</p>

<hr>

<p>Selecting a treadmill needs sincere self-assessment concerning fitness objectives, readily available space, and practical usage patterns. Those who plan mainly to stroll will find that compact designs serve their requirements very well, while devoted runners must invest in makers with more powerful motors and longer running surfaces. The difference in between a 2.0 CHP motor and a 3.5 CHP motor becomes obvious not during casual walking however during sustained running sessions where weaker motors may overheat or struggle to maintain constant speeds.</p>

<p>Space factors to consider extend beyond the treadmill&#39;s footprint when folded. Users must account for clearance around the machine for installing, dismounting, and emergency situation dismount procedures. Most manufacturers advise a zone determining approximately 7 feet in length and three feet in width to guarantee safe operation. In addition, users need to confirm that ceiling height accommodates their stature during incline exercises, as some high-incline positions need more vertical clearance than one might initially expect.</p>

<p>Budget plan allocation must focus on functions that line up with specific physical fitness objectives rather than pursuing the most pricey design offered. A runner concentrating on marathon training will benefit more from a quality running surface and robust motor than from a massive entertainment screen. Conversely, someone primarily seeking to increase everyday action count might discover that integrated training programs and virtual routes offer the motivation necessary to keep a constant workout routine.</p>
